在使用Linux系统时,你是否曾遇到过输入命令后提示“未找到命令”的情况?这种情况不仅令人沮丧,还可能影响工作效率。本文将深入探讨这一问题的原因,并提供多种解决方案,帮助你快速恢复正常的命令行操作。
首先,确保你输入的命令拼写正确。Linux系统对大小写敏感,因此ls
和Ls
是两个完全不同的命令。如果你不确定命令的正确拼写,可以使用man
命令查看手册页,或者使用apropos
命令查找相关命令。
如果你确认命令拼写无误,那么可能是该命令尚未安装。你可以使用which
或whereis
命令来查找命令的路径。如果命令不存在,你需要通过包管理器安装它。例如,在Debian/Ubuntu系统中,可以使用sudo apt-get install
命令,而在CentOS/RHEL系统中,可以使用sudo yum install
命令。
Linux系统通过环境变量PATH
来查找可执行文件。如果命令未找到,可能是PATH
变量未包含该命令的路径。你可以使用echo $PATH
查看当前的PATH
设置。如果缺少必要的路径,可以通过编辑~/.bashrc
或~/.bash_profile
文件来添加路径,然后使用source
命令使更改生效。
即使命令已安装且路径正确,如果文件权限设置不当,也可能导致命令无法执行。你可以使用ls -l
命令查看文件的权限设置。确保文件具有执行权限,必要时可以使用chmod +x
命令添加执行权限。
有时,系统更新可能导致某些命令不可用。你可以使用sudo apt-get update
或sudo yum update
命令检查并安装系统更新,以确保所有软件包都是最新的。
如果某个命令确实无法使用,你可以尝试寻找功能相似的替代命令。例如,ls
命令可以替代dir
命令,cat
命令可以替代type
命令。了解不同命令的功能和用法,可以帮助你在遇到问题时快速找到解决方案。
如果你尝试了以上所有方法仍无法解决问题,可以寻求Linux社区的帮助。许多Linux发行版都有活跃的论坛和社区,你可以在这些平台上提问,获取其他用户的建议和解决方案。
Linux命令未找到的问题虽然常见,但通过上述方法,大多数情况下都能快速解决。关键在于细心检查每一步,确保命令拼写正确、安装完整、路径设置无误、文件权限适当。同时,保持系统更新和了解替代命令,也能在遇到问题时提供更多选择。希望本文能帮助你更好地应对Linux命令行操作中的挑战,提升工作效率。
参考链接:
# Ubuntu 22.04 部署1Panel全攻略:从命令行到Web界面的完整指南## 1Panel简介与准备工作1Panel是一款现代化的开源服务器管理面板,专为Linux系统设计,提供了...
# 宝塔用户迁移1Panel全攻略:数据备份与配置迁移一步到位## 为什么越来越多的用户选择从宝塔迁移到1Panel?近年来,服务器管理面板市场出现了新的变化,1Panel作为一款现代化、轻量...
# Docker环境下部署1Panel:镜像加速与容器管理技巧## 为什么选择1Panel+Docker组合在当今云原生技术快速发展的背景下,Docker已成为应用部署的标准工具之一。而1Pa...
# 阿里云ECS快速搭建1Panel:安全组与端口配置详解## 为什么选择1Panel搭建在阿里云ECS上1Panel是一款现代化的Linux服务器运维管理面板,相比传统面板更加轻量、安全。在...
# Debian 11安装1Panel遇到权限问题?这5步帮你轻松解决## 问题背景:为什么会出现权限问题?很多用户在Debian 11系统上安装1Panel面板时,经常会遇到各种权限相关的报...
# 新手必看!1Panel在CentOS 8上的一键安装指南## 1Panel是什么?为什么选择它?1Panel是一款现代化的开源Linux服务器运维管理面板,专为开发者和运维人员设计。相比传...
# 1Panel容器版与传统安装方式对比:哪种更适合你?## 容器化技术带来的安装革命在服务器管理领域,1Panel作为一款新兴的Linux服务器运维管理面板,提供了两种主要安装方式:容器版和...
# 1Panel安装失败?常见错误代码及解决方案全解析## 为什么1Panel安装会失败?1Panel作为一款现代化的服务器管理面板,凭借其简洁高效的特性赢得了不少用户的青睐。但在实际安装过程...
# 飞牛OS用户必看!1Panel无法访问的终极解决方案## 问题现象:1Panel突然无法连接最近不少飞牛OS用户反馈,原本运行良好的1Panel面板突然无法访问了。当你尝试通过浏览器打开1...
# 1Panel安装后忘记安全入口?1pctl user-info命令详解## 1Panel安全入口遗忘的常见情况很多用户在安装1Panel面板后,由于各种原因可能会忘记最初设置的安全入口路径...